3

Rails アプリケーションで「griddler」gem を使用して sendgrid parse API を実装しようとしています。問題は、ローカルでテストする方法です。そして、私のローカルマシンでメールを受信する方法。

4

2 に答える 2

5

SendGrid の Parse Webhook をローカルでテストするには、いくつかの方法があります。

最も簡単な方法は、(cURL またはPostman []などの他のメカニズムを介して) 自分でデータをエンドポイントに POST することで Webhook をシミュレートすることです。SendGrid Parse Webhook ドキュメントには、サーバーにポストされるペイロードの例があるので、それを模倣することができます。

単なるシミュレーションではなく、エンド ツー エンドのテストを可能にする 2 つ目のオプションは、ローカル マシンにトンネルを作成し、SendGrid にトンネルの URL を提供することです。これを非常に簡単に実行できる無料のサービスがいくつかあります。

于 2013-08-19T21:18:47.430 に答える
1

自己宣伝できる場合は、これを行う Ruby gem を作成しました。

https://github.com/ccallebs/pokey-sendgrid

サーバーと一緒に実行され、定期的に SendGrid Webhook リクエストを生成します。

于 2015-08-18T02:40:06.920 に答える